Alright, I am currently wearing my dexcom 7 and pod both bellow the belt! I have the pod on my leg and the dexcom above my butt. I am getting ready for my trip, where I will be doing a lot of swimming. Anyone ever wear their dexcom in this spot?? I have only worn it on my stomach. How does the dexcom deal with water? Cover your sensor with a couple of IV3000s if you have it to keep it more water resistant. The DexCom rep told me this, it lets you stay in the water longer than 30 minutes. And I have worn sensors on my upper butt and on my thigh. Both areas work fine as long as you have an inch to pinch (some meat there). | |
